Pharmaceutical Industry

The pharmaceutical industry is responsible for finding the development and production of drugs which treat or prevent disease and ease symptoms. A variety of analytical tests are required to confirm that the medicines meet the standards of regulatory authorities and are safe for patient use. Titration is an important analytical tool used in this industry to control processes and ensure high-quality products. It is particularly beneficial in the characterization and characterization of pharmaceutical raw materials and finished products.

The pharmaceutical industry requires precise and reliable results to enable efficient formulation and to ensure the consistency of batches. It is commonplace to utilize the same chemicals in multiple formulations. Therefore, it is important to know their interactions and how they vary between formulations. Titration is the most effective method to assess the impact of these chemicals and achieve repeatable, consistent results.

In the R&D stage of development of drugs, it is critical to identify the best combination of ingredients to be sure that the final medicine what is titration adhd efficient. There are a variety of titration techniques that are employed to determine the correct chemical balance in medicine formulas, including redox titrations and Karl Fischer titrations. These methods of titration also provide the information needed to evaluate the stability and effectiveness of drugs over time.

The titration method is useful in determining the water content of pharmaceutical products. It is crucial to determine the amount of water in the sample since too much moisture can cause problems with the stability of the product. Karl Fischer titration is used by the pharmaceutical industry to determine the amount of water in samples.

In the pharmaceutical industry, it's vital to have an titration system that will automate the entire process of titration and produce precise, consistent, and reproducible results. A automated titrator can complete all the phases of a test including titrant addition-on signals acquisition, recognition of the endpoint, or Equivalence, data calculation and storage of results. This method of titration is more efficient and precise than manual methods, ensuring that the results are of high quality and can be immediately interpreted.

Manufacturing Industry

Manufacturing is a broad sector that includes all kinds of establishments producing products made from raw materials. This includes industrial equipment such as consumer electronics, cars, aircrafts, chemical products food processing, pharmaceuticals and water treatment. Titration is employed in a variety of these industries for quality control large-scale production, as well as other purposes.

The acid-base method is a vital tool for this field. Acid-base titration is an excellent method to ensure that chemicals such as cleaning products and pharmaceuticals have the proper pH levels. It also assists companies in determining the content of their products, so that they can comply with the regulations for disposal and treatment of waste.

Another significant use of Titration is in the production of biodiesel fuel from recycled vegetable oils. Titration is utilized to determine the acidity in these waste vegetable oils, and to ensure that they contain the correct levels of fatty acids required for biodiesel.

Dairy Industry

Titration is extensively used in the dairy industry to ensure the quality of the product, ensure compliance with regulations and improve efficiency in milk production. Numerous types of titrations are used, including acid/base titration, redox titration and enzymatic titration.

In dairy labs Redox titrations are necessary to ensure that products are free of harmful bacteria and the oxidizing substances. A pH meter with preprogrammed calibration points will reduce the chance of error when performing this type of titration. The HI84529U-01 is a fantastic example of a titration meter that provides accurate results for lactic acid in milk. It comes with an inbuilt pH calibration point. This allows the meter to place the titration endpoint in a bracket without the requirement for glassware that is volumetric or an analytical balance. The HI84529U-01 offers GLP reporting, so users can track pH electrode and dosing pumps calibrations.

In addition to oxidising agents dairy producers must also check for the presence of antibiotics and other foreign substances in their products. This can be done by various titration methods that include enzymatic, redox and liquid/gas chromatography.

Isothermal titration is a reliable method for measuring enzyme activities in opaque or colored solutions. This is particularly useful in dairy applications where the activity of enzymes like b-galactosidase could be determined to determine lactose content and other sugars.
